Output ea115e397768d88079b6c9a75498b689f2bf667082f52dc67214bd6e678899ca:21

value
57494
script pubkey
OP_0 OP_PUSHBYTES_20 15f30f323f4dc6a7fd6b2ca9237e3fcfacc0f2d5
address
bc1qzhes7v3lfhr20ltt9j5jxl3le7kvpuk4pq0k2v
transaction
ea115e397768d88079b6c9a75498b689f2bf667082f52dc67214bd6e678899ca
confirmations
169036
spent
true